About Dewey University-Juana Diaz

Dewey University-Juana Diaz is a small institution located in Juana Diaz, Puerto Rico, primarily awarding the certificate. It enrolls roughly 263 undergraduate students in a suburb setting. The most popular fields of study include Construction trades, Education, Health professions.

Cost & tuition

The average net price at Dewey University-Juana Diaz — what a typical student actually pays after grants and scholarships — is $5,554 per year, which is very affordable compared to other U.S. institutions. Published tuition is $7,630 per year before aid. Total cost of attendance, including housing, books, and living expenses, comes to about $11,572 annually.

Graduation & earnings outcomes

The 6-year graduation rate is 73.3%, a strong completion outcome. 59.4% of first-time students return for a second year, a useful proxy for student satisfaction and academic fit. Ten years after enrolling, the median graduate earns $19,761 per year according to U.S. Department of Education earnings tracking.

Programs & majors

Dewey University-Juana Diaz confers degrees and certificates across 5 broad program areas, with the largest concentrations of completions in Construction trades, Education, Health professions. Grouped into wider academic categories, the mix is led by trades & services (54% of credentials), social sciences (17% of credentials), health (17% of credentials), which gives a quick read on the school's overall academic profile.
